Tales Of Xilla 2: Ludger Speaks In New Game+, Code Geass DLC Costumes For All
New details for Namco Bandai’s Tales Of Xilla 2 have surfaced from Japan during a special event held this week.
Namco Bandai revealed a slew of dlc planned for the game based on the popular anime series Code Geass. Each of the characters in Tales of Xilla 2 will receive a special outfit from the anime.
This content will be available at launch. This isn’t the first time that the Tales Studio has chosen to collaborate with Code Geass. Tales of Graces F also featured several costumes from the anime as well.

After beating Tales Of Xilla 2 and beginning a “New Game +” players will have the option of selecting a voice for the main character, Ludger who will remain mute for a majority ( if not all ) of the initial play through. Unless we missed the announcement, Namco Bandai hasn’t revealed who will be voicing Ludger.
Tales of Xillia 2 will include five digest movies summarizing the plot of the first title. Gaius and Musee are real members of the party, not temporary.
Tales Of Xilla 2 is due out November 1st in Japan. A western release is TBA.
